Causes of teenage depression

Depressive state usually occurs not from scratch, it can have both objective and subjective factors. The main causes of depression in teenagers are:

  1. Hormonal changes in the body of children. During this period, they change quite physically, the ongoing chemical processes can cause mood swings, anxiety, anxiety.
  2. Failures in school life. Underachievement, rejection by classmates, "attacks" by teachers, increase emotional instability, make a teenager unhappy.
  3. Social status. If a child is not respected among peers, friends constantly make fun of him, do not value his opinions, then this attitude suppresses the student, makes him lonely.
  4. Unfortunate first love. Adolescents react very sharply to the feelings that have arisen, which most often remain unanswered, so children develop a critical attitude towards their appearance and body. They cease to respect themselves, they believe that there is nothing to love them for, as a result, such an attitude leads to despair and depression.
  5. High demands of parents. An overestimated bar, unbearable for a student, makes him feel insecure, fear of punishment for an unachieved result, fear of even greater demands.
  6. Family trouble. Family relationships are importantrole in the emotional state of the child. The development of depression in adolescents may be associated with the indifferent attitude of parents who are not interested in the life of a student, do not support him, and are not happy with the achievements of the child.

Depressive symptoms

Any disease has its own signs by which it can be recognized. Depression is manifested by the following symptoms:

  • permanent state of apathy;
  • appearance of various pains (headache, stomach, back)
  • not passing feeling of fatigue, loss of strength;
  • student cannot concentrate on a certain task, becomes forgetful;
  • sadness, anxiety, excessive anxiety appear;
  • irresponsible or rebellious behavior - teen skips school, doesn't do homework, stays out late;
  • insomnia at night, daytime sleepiness;
  • dramatic decline in school performance;
  • avoiding peers, ignoring activities;
  • lack of motivation to perform any duties;
  • malnutrition - the student either refuses to eat or abuses it;
  • excessive agitation, frequent outbursts of anger, irritability;
  • obsession with death, the afterlife.

In general, signs of depression in adolescents cause changes in their behavior and mood. Schoolchildren become closed, most of the time they spend in their room, do not communicate with other people. Lose interest andmotivation to previously loved activities, become gloomy and hostile.

Treatment for depression

If you find the above symptoms, you need to consult a doctor so that he can determine the right treatment, which can be medication or advisory.

From medicines, various sedatives are usually prescribed, which do not have a detrimental effect on the child's body as a whole, do not lead to drowsiness and renunciation. Any drugs must be taken strictly according to the doctor's prescription in order to avoid various unpleasant consequences.

However, most often it is enough to conduct a course of psychological counseling, where the treatment of depression in adolescents is carried outthrough the search for the causes of the disease, learning to recognize negative thoughts and the ability to cope with them. Such consultations are carried out both separately with the child and with the whole family, if difficult relationships with relatives become the causes of the disease.

Parental help for a teenager

The main role in the prevention of depression in children is assigned to their parents, whose behavior and attitude will help either not to know this disease at all, or to easily cope with it. To protect a teenager from a depressive state, parents need to choose the following parenting tactics:

  • It is not recommended to constantly punish or humiliate a child, otherwise he will grow up insecure, clamped, will consider himself useless.
  • Do not overprotect children, make decisions for them, which provokes teenage depression, the symptoms of which are manifested in the inability to make choices, to be independent.
  • You can’t pinch a child, restrict his freedom, he must feel his independence, but at the same time know that his parents are always there.
  • Give the opportunity to choose a creative circle, sports section, friends, you should not impose your unfulfilled dreams on a teenager.
  • It is necessary to talk with the child, the best way to do this is through joint activities. Here it is recommended to choose something that both a teenager and parents like to do: it can be family skiing, ice skating, creating interesting crafts, reading books and much more.
  • If the childshares his difficulties, it is important to listen to him, in no case should you make fun of a problem, even a trifling one. It is better to discuss everything and find a solution.
  • Constant moralizing can also cause depression in adolescents, so it is recommended to teach by deeds, not words, you must be an example for your child.

Signs of suicidal behavior

Teenage depression can take a rather dangerous form - a voluntary departure from life. All the problems that arise in schoolchildren are considered insoluble and insurmountable, causing unbearable pain. Among them are the most popular: school failure, unrequited love, problems in the family, constant failure in various matters. Teenagers, unable to withstand such emotional stress, go to the extreme step - suicide, which solves all difficult issues at once.

Among the main signs of such behavior are the following:

  • lack of faith in a good and joyful future, the child loses all hope;
  • indifferent attitude towards oneself, depression in adolescence manifests itself through phrases such as "no one needs me, no one cares about me";
  • student stops doing what he loves, loses interest in learning;
  • often talks about death or even threatens to kill himself.

If a teenager shows at least one of the above signs, then you can not leave it unattended, you need to talk with the child or go to a consultation with himpsychologist.
